What this role involves
Mercor is partnering with a leading AI research lab to train frontier models on rigorous legal reasoning. We're hiring Legal Experts to evaluate and compare model outputs on challenging legal problems, helping shape how the next generation of AI reasons about case law, contracts, and regulation. Your legal training and professional judgment will ensure each evaluation is accurate, precise, and grounded in real-world legal reasoning.
Requirements
- Your legal training and professional judgment will ensure each evaluation is accurate, precise, and grounded in real-world legal reasoning.
- Hold a J.D., LL.B., LL.M., or equivalent law degree — or equivalent professional legal experience
- Have 2+ years of professional experience practicing or researching law (law firm, in-house, government, or judiciary)
- Have strong experience in legal research and legal writing, including case-law analysis
